Frank B. Holding, Jr

2021

In 2021, Frank B. Holding, Jr earned a total compensation of $5.6M as Chairman and Chief Executive Officer at First Citizens Bancshares, a 27% increase compared to previous year.

Holding received $3M in non-equity incentive plan, accounting for 54% of the total pay in 2021.

Holding also received $1.5M in bonus, $60.1K of change in pension value and nonqualified deferred compensation earnings, $1M in salary and $13.1K in other compensation.

Rankings

In 2021, Frank B. Holding, Jr's compensation ranked 2,268th out of 12,405 executives tracked by ExecPay. In other words, Holding earned more than 81.7% of executives.
